Asset Management - Alternative Solutions Fund Implementation ,Vice President

JPMorganChase is a leading financial institution offering innovative financial solutions. The Alternatives Solutions Fund Implementation Vice President will oversee the delivery of operational, technology, and business intelligence solutions to enhance the experience for portfolio managers, clients, and advisors.

Responsibilities

Implement end-to-end Alternatives product vehicles across the full landscape of offerings from institutional direct company investments, private funds, and retail registered funds (e.g. UCITS, Interval funds, etc.)
Identify appropriate operating model, internal support functions, and service providers to streamline and scale the platform
Focus on business, regulatory, operational, and technical product streams, and work with stakeholders to define and develop requirements
Work with multiple organizations and stakeholders to obtain consensus on scope, approach, features, and functionality
Gather, document, and prioritize input from users and stakeholders for future functional changes, identifying short term and long-term solutions
Coordinate and communicate launch/roll out activities
Post product launch, service as a primary point of contact as needed for all non-investment related matters
Navigate internal teams and manage external partners to help maintain the control environment
Support the execution of the day-to-day agenda of each product including designing & supplying reporting, implementing controls, and communicating results
Lead ongoing initiatives to enhance existing products including the onboarding of new third-party managers, service providers, etc
Partner with stakeholders to act as a liaison between sales, governance, operations, legal, risk, and compliance teams and internal technology and vendors for ongoing initiatives

Required

7+ years of relevant experience
Experience in the alternative investments industry particularly with hedge funds and private credit
General familiarity with assets classes & instrument types including equities, bonds, loans, structured products, and derivatives
General knowledge of the 1940 Act and European fund regulation as well as regulatory reporting requirements in respective jurisdictions
A good understanding of daily NAV funds and related service provider functions including custody, prime brokerage, and fund accounting
Comfort working closely with stakeholders including sales, portfolio management, legal, compliance, risk, operations, etc
Excellent communication skills across both technical and business areas
A passion for problem solving and improving the portfolio manager and client experience
High attention to detail, strong organizational skills, and exemplary analytical skills
Intellectually curious with a desire to identify and implement innovation
Ability to prioritize and handle multiple job-related duties including day to day tasks and project work in a deadline-oriented environment
Ability to think critically while effectively managing and finding resolutions to complex situations independently
Bachelor's degree in accounting, Economics, or Finance

Preferred

Financial services designations such as CFA, CAIA, CPA a plus
Hands-on working experience with scripting languages & data analysis tools including Python, VBA, and Tableau
